Marcel Moolenaar 5002a60f9b Round of cleanups and enhancements. These include (in random order):
o  Introduce private types for use in linux syscalls for two reasons:
   1. establish type independence for ease in porting and,
   2. provide a visual queue as to which syscalls have proper
      prototypes to further cleanup the i386/alpha split.
   Linuxulator types are prefixed by 'l_'. void and char have not
   been "virtualized".

o  Provide dummy functions for all syscalls and remove dummy functions
   or implementations of truely obsolete syscalls.

o  Sanitize the shm*, sem* and msg* syscalls.

o  Make a first attempt to implement the linux_sysctl syscall. At this
   time it only returns one MIB (KERN_VERSION), but most importantly,
   it tells us when we need to add additional sysctls :-)

o  Bump the kenel version up to 2.4.2 (this is not the same as the
   KERN_VERSION MIB, BTW).

o  Implement new syscalls, of which most are specific to i386. Our
   syscall table is now up to date with Linux 2.4.2. Some highlights:
   -  Implement the 32-bit uid_t and gid_t bases syscalls.
   -  Implement a couple of 64-bit file size/offset bases syscalls.

o  Fix or improve numerous syscalls and prototypes.

o  Reduce style(9) violations while I'm here. Especially indentation
   inconsistencies within the same file are addressed. Re-indenting
   did not obfuscate actual changes to the extend that it could not
   be combined.

NOTE: I spend some time testing these changes and found that if there
      were regressions, they were not caused by these changes AFAICT.
      It was observed that installing a RH 7.1 runtime environment
      did make matters worse. Hangs and/or reboots have been observed
      with and without these changes, so when it failed to make life
      better in cases it doesn't look like it made it worse.

#include "opt_compat.h"
#include <sys/param.h>
#include <sys/systm.h>
#include <sys/proc.h>
#include <sys/sysproto.h>
#include <machine/../linux/linux.h>
#include <machine/../linux/linux_proto.h>
#include <compat/linux/linux_util.h>
#define LINUX_CTL_KERN 1
#define LINUX_CTL_VM 2
#define LINUX_CTL_NET 3
#define LINUX_CTL_PROC 4
#define LINUX_CTL_FS 5
#define LINUX_CTL_DEBUG 6
#define LINUX_CTL_DEV 7
#define LINUX_CTL_BUS 8
/* CTL_KERN names */
#define LINUX_KERN_OSTYPE 1
#define LINUX_KERN_OSRELEASE 2
#define LINUX_KERN_OSREV 3
#define LINUX_KERN_VERSION 4
static int
handle_string(struct l___sysctl_args *la, char *value)
{
int error;
if (la->oldval != NULL) {
l_int len = strlen(value);
error = copyout(value, la->oldval, len + 1);
if (!error && la->oldlenp != NULL)
error = copyout(&len, la->oldlenp, sizeof(len));
if (error)
return (error);
}
if (la->newval != NULL)
return (ENOTDIR);
return (0);
}
int
linux_sysctl(struct proc *p, struct linux_sysctl_args *args)
{
struct l___sysctl_args la;
l_int *mib;
int error, i;
caddr_t sg;
error = copyin((caddr_t)args->args, &la, sizeof(la));
if (error)
return (error);
if (la.nlen == 0 || la.nlen > LINUX_CTL_MAXNAME)
return (ENOTDIR);
sg = stackgap_init();
mib = stackgap_alloc(&sg, la.nlen * sizeof(l_int));
error = copyin(la.name, mib, la.nlen * sizeof(l_int));
if (error)
return (error);
switch (mib[0]) {
case LINUX_CTL_KERN:
if (la.nlen < 2)
break;
switch (mib[1]) {
case LINUX_KERN_VERSION:
return (handle_string(&la, version));
default:
break;
}
break;
default:
break;
}
printf("linux: sysctl: unhandled name=");
for (i = 0; i < la.nlen; i++)
printf("%c%d", (i) ? ',' : '{', mib[i]);
printf("}\n");
return (ENOTDIR);
}
